Development of an acetic acid microbial biosensor for environmental monitoring

An acetic acid microbial biosensor was developed forenvironmental monitoring. The microbial biosensor consisted ofan immobilized cell membrane and an oxygen electrode. Theresults showed that the optimum pH of buffer solution was 6.48,the optimum temperature of buffer solution was 33 ℃ and theoptimum concentration of buffer solution was 0.01mol/L foracetic acids determining. The linear range was found to be from5.0 to 30 mg/L of acetic acid and the regression equation wasy=0.51x+1.66 (correlation coefficient 0.9998). 23 kind ofinterferential substances, which have the similar chemicalcharacters and molecular weights as acetic acid, were determinedin the experiment. The biosensor was found to have an extendactivity of 90 days with more than 600 determinations.
